LANDMARKS BOARD AGENDA FOR REGULAR MEETING December 10th, 2018 LANDMARKS BOARD: Steve Martin, Chairperson Tom Kuypers, Vice Chair Denise Mitchell, Secretary Michelle Beucke Cheryl Primm Gene Wood Sherilyn Blair Chris Black Tom Besselman, Council Liaison Mesdames and Gentlemen: On Monday, December 10th, 2018, at 6:00 p.m., the City of St. Charles Landmarks Board will hold its regular monthly meeting in the Council Chambers on the fourth floor of City Hall, 200 North Second Street, St. Charles, Missouri. The agenda for this meeting is as follows: Attention Applicants: It is necessary that you or a knowledgeable representative of your interests be present at the meeting to answer any questions the Board may have concerning your application. Failure to provide answers to the Board’s questions may result in your application being tabled or denied. 1. Call to order and call the roll. 2. Consent Agenda (A) Case No. C/A 2018-119(EC). 720 Adams Street. Dan Gallagher. The applicant is requesting approval to install new wood and vinyl windows.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 1] (B) Case No. C/A 2018-120(EC). 800 Clark Street. Mark Mountford. The applicant is requesting approval to install two new window openings on west side of building. [Commons Preservation District, Ward 1] (C) Case No. C/A 2018-0117(EC). 902 South Main Street. Leslie Pugh. The applicant is requesting approval to repair all damaged wood trim and replace front porch posts to match existing. [South Main Preservation District, Ward 2] (D) Case No. C/A 2018-0121(EC). 800 South Seventh Street. Zach Govreau. The applicant is requesting approval to replace two existing retaining walls.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 2] 2 December 10th, 2018, Landmarks Board Agenda (E) Case No. C/A 2018-0118(EC). 117 Anderson Street. Lawrence Kemp. The applicant is requesting approval to install a six-foot wood fence in the rear yard.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 2] 3. Items Removed from the Consent Agenda 4. Structure Review Section 400.1180 Purpose The purpose of this subchapter is to protect, enhance, and perpetrate buildings, structures, districts, and sites of historical, cultural, architectural, engineering or geographic significance. Further, protection of cultural assets from demolition by neglect is an objective of this subchapter. Please note: Obtaining a Certificate of Appropriateness from the Landmarks Board does not authorize the applicant to build a structure. Building permits are required prior to construction. (A) Case No. C/A 2018.96(EC). 628 Washington Street. Judy Steele. The applicant is seeking approval to install new windows, add a rear shed dormer, building a new front porch and install a 3’ wood fence in rear yard.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 1] A portion of the original application was tabled at the November 19th, 2018 meeting so the applicant can consider design modifications to the second-floor rear addition. (B) Case No. C/A 2018.0083(EC). 416 Lindenwood Avenue. Thomas Sinopole. The applicant is seeking after the fact approval to install a faux brick veneer over wood siding.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 7] This application was tabled at the November 19th, 2018 meeting so additional research could be done into the court records for the project (C) Case No. C/A 2018.0027(SP). 403 First Capitol Drive. Stephen Hollander. The applicant is seeking approval to construct a single-story brick addition for the business, Pio’s Restaurant. [Extended Historic Preservation District, Ward 2] 6.
